2011-09-29 18 views
5

नहीं दिखाता है मुझे आश्चर्य है कि कोई भी इस मुद्दे के साथ आता है जहां एमएसटीएस्ट यूनिट टेस्ट नए यूनिट टेस्ट एक्सप्लोरर में दिखाई नहीं देता है।वीएस 11 देव पूर्वावलोकन यूनिट टेस्ट एक्सप्लोरर यूनिट टेस्ट

मैं विंडोज 7 (32 बिट) चला रहा हूं। मैंने नीचे दिए गए लिंक से वीएस 11 डेवलपर पूर्वावलोकन डाउनलोड किया। http://www.microsoft.com/download/en/details.aspx?id=27543

मैंने नमूना सी # कंसोल ऐप बनाया, और एमएसटीएस्ट प्रोजेक्ट टेम्पलेट से टेस्ट लाइब्रेरी जोड़ें। फिर मैंने नमूना यूनिट टेस्ट बनाया, और समाधान का पुनर्निर्माण किया। जब मैं टेस्ट एक्सप्लोरर (व्यू-> अन्यविंडोज़-> यूनिटटेस्ट एक्सप्लोरर) खोलता हूं तो मुझे कोई परीक्षण लोड नहीं होता है।

मुझे केवल एक संदेश दिखाई देता है ... "कोई परीक्षण नहीं मिला। कृपया अपनी परियोजना बनाएं और सुनिश्चित करें कि उपयुक्त परीक्षण ढांचा एडाप्टर स्थापित है "।

मुझे लगता है कि एमएसटीएस्ट एडाप्टर स्वचालित रूप से स्थापित है। यदि नहीं, तो मुझे यह भी सुनिश्चित नहीं है कि एडाप्टर कैसे इंस्टॉल करें।

मुझे यहां कुछ याद आ रहा है लेकिन मैं इसे समझ नहीं सकता। क्या किसी को इस मुद्दे का सामना करना पड़ रहा है?

+0

बीटीडब्ल्यू। यह वीएस 2011 नहीं है। यह वीएस 11. –

+0

धन्यवाद, संपादित - क्षमा करें मुझे याद आया। – Spock

उत्तर

2

पता चला कि यह केवल विंडोज 8 के साथ काम करता है। (इस स्तर पर) अधिक जानकारी http://jerssoft.blogspot.com/2011/09/vs11-unit-test-explorer-acercamientos.html#more

"बेशक , यह सब काम सही तरीके से अगर हम ठीक से विन्यस्त किया है और अंतिम संस्करण में, समझने के अनुसार के बाद से (आप से अंग्रेज़ी में अनुवाद करने की जरूरत है), अगर आप इस प्लगइन की कोशिश करना चाहते हैं, तो आप Windows 8 :) "

http://geekswithblogs.net/lbugnion/archive/2011/09/24/running-unit-tests-in-visual-studio-2011-and-windows-8.aspx

2

के साथ काम करने के लिए आप वी.एस. 11 डेवलपर पूर्वावलोकन के वी.एस. अंतिम संस्करण का उपयोग कर रहे हैं, तो जरूरत है, तो यह Windows 7 के लिए समर्थन MSTest आधारित unittesting स्टाइल एप्स/प्रोजेक्ट्स यदि वही है तो यो आप कोशिश कर रहे थे। यह संभव है कि आप एक बग मार रहे हों। क्या आपके लिए अपने रेपो चरणों को साझा करना संभव होगा?

धन्यवाद, अभिषेक अग्रवाल कार्यक्रम प्रबंधक, दृश्य स्टूडियो, माइक्रोसॉफ्ट कॉर्प

1

यह मेरे लिए काम कर रहा था विजुअल स्टूडियो एक्सप्रेस 2012 वेब आर सी का उपयोग कर, लेकिन मैं इसे अंततः जा रहा मिला है।

मैं जो मैं सी में पाया Microsoft.VisualStudio.QualityTools.UnitTestFramework के संदर्भ में कहा: \ Program Files (x86) \ माइक्रोसॉफ्ट विजुअल स्टूडियो 11.0 \ Common7 \ IDE \ PublicAssemblies

मुझे यकीन है कि यह करने के लिए स्थापित किया गया था बनाया स्थानीय कॉपी करें लेकिन संभवतः आवश्यक नहीं है।

फिर मैंने सफाई और पुनर्निर्माण की कोशिश की लेकिन बिना किसी प्रभाव के। मैंने सुनिश्चित किया कि मेरे पास कोई भी परीक्षण सेटिंग नहीं है (टेस्ट मेनू> टेस्ट सेटिंग्स> चयनित होने पर testrunconfig को अनचेक करें), फिर मेरा टेस्ट> टेस्ट सेटिंग्स> डिफ़ॉल्ट प्रोसेसर आर्किटेक्चर x64 (मेरी मशीन x64 है) में बदल गई।

फिर मैंने समाधान को साफ और पुनर्निर्मित किया और जब मैं सभी रन क्लिक करता हूं तो मेरा टेस्ट एक्सप्लोरर पॉप्युलेट किया गया था।

संबंधित मुद्दे